The November 2019 Sales Report - by MAR

The number of single-family homes put under agreement in the month of November 2019 were up 17 percent.
The number of condominiums put under agreement were up 18 percent compared to this time last year.
This marks 12 straight months of year-over-year increases for single-family homes put under agreement.
